Alert: catalog-cache-invalidation-lag (Brimworth product catalog). Fires when invalidation events sit in the queue longer than 90 seconds, meaning shoppers may see stale prices or out-of-stock items as available. Usually it's the fan-out worker falling behind after a bulk merchandising update — scale the workers, don't flush the whole cache (we learned that one the hard way). Triage steps and the worker scaling playbook are here:

operations page: https://gitlab.qirvansys.corp/pages/dash/projects/42db8b449d30

StationShift rebalances bikes across the Harrowmere network overnight. Solver runs hourly: predicts morning demand per dock, emits van routes, caps route length to keep drivers under shift limits. Forecast model is deliberately simple (EWMA over 14 days); don't add ML here without profiling the solver first, since it dominates runtime. All knobs that affect route generation live in one config block. Current tuning constants are shown below.

constants for yagaf-taweg:
WEIGHTS = {
    "belael": 881,
    "pelael": 167,
    "ulaix": 116,
}

Notes from the Driftline scaling sync: the queue-depth autoscaler now triggers on a 5-minute rolling average instead of instantaneous depth, which should stop the flapping we saw last week. Scale-down cooldown is 15 minutes. If workers pile up past 200, that's a bug, not load — page the owner. Escalation for autoscaler incidents goes to the person named below.

signatory, yahog-badug: Quenix Ulaael